Government Invests in Volvo’s PowerCell Sweden AB

By admin | Oct 30, 2009

The Swedish government has decided to invest almost $9 million USD into Powercell Sweden AB in which Volvo has a 40-percent stake. The investment will create 100 new jobs over the next 3 years.
